CaseIH C55 vs CaseIH Farmall 55A
Verdict: CaseIH C55 vs CaseIH Farmall 55A
The CaseIH C55 and the CaseIH Farmall 55A are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. Both are rated at the same 55 hp. CaseIH C55 is the lighter machine (2,810 kg vs 3,770 kg), which helps on soft ground and transport, while the heavier model carries more ballast for traction-limited draft work. CaseIH C55 holds more fuel (63.2 L vs 51.1 L) for longer stints between fills. CaseIH Farmall 55A is the newer design (2010 vs 1992).
